#524529 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#524529 is composed of 32.2% red, 27.1%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.9% magenta, 50%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 41 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 24.1%. #524529 color hex could be obtained by blending #a48a52 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#524529 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#524529 has RGB values of R:82, G:69,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.5,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 5391657.

Shades and Tints of #524529
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#faf9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#524529
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3e3c is the less saturated color, while #785303 is the most saturated one.
